About this topic
Five year age groups show the population in standard five-year cohorts from early childhood through older age. Because each band covers the same span of years, the topic gives a clear and comparable view of an area's age structure.
This topic is useful for identifying growth or decline in specific cohorts and for comparing age patterns across places and over time. For service planning, it is often read together with service age groups, household types, and dwelling types.
Interpretation notes
- Age is reported as at Census night, so the counts are a snapshot of the resident age structure at that point in time.
- Because each band covers the same five-year span, this topic is best for exact cohort comparison rather than service-planning life stages.
